Last week, Christopher Duntsch, a 45-year-old Texas neurosurgeon who earned himself the nickname “Dr. Death,” was sentenced to life in prison by a Dallas jury. After deliberating for just over an hour, jurors agreed with prosecutors that the former surgeon was guilty of a first-degree felony for intentionally injuring an elderly victim.

Christopher Daniel Duntsch was born in 1971, the eldest of four children, and grew up in an affluent suburb of Memphis, Tennessee. His mother taught school and his father was a physical therapist. Christopher Duntsch, nicknamed "Dr. Death", was convicted of first-degree felony injury for a 2012 surgery that left a patient paralyzed. He was also charged with five counts of aggravated assault and one count of injury to a child, elderly or disabled person.
